During stops where ABS is activated, a vibration of the
brake pedal may be felt and associated system noises
may be heard.
WARNING!
Pumping of the brake pedal will diminish the effec-
tiveness of Anti-lock brakes and may lead to an
accident. Pumping makes the stopping distance
longer. Just press firmly on your brake pedal when
you need to slow down or stop.
POWER STEERING
Your vehicle is equipped with power assisted steering as
standard equipment. The power assisted steering system
of your vehicle provides mechanical steering capability
in the event power assist is lost.
If for some reason the hydraulic pressure is interrupted,
it will still be possible to steer your vehicle. Under these
conditions you will observe a substantial increase in
steering effort.
SPEED PROPORTIONAL STEERING
This feature automatically adjusts steering effort based
on vehicle speed. At slower speeds, the system provides
more power assist as an aid in parking. At higher speeds,
less power assist is provided and steering effort is
increased to aid in high speed handling.

2. Economy—
Improper inflation pressures can cause uneven wear
patterns to develop across the tire tread. These abnormal
wear patterns will reduce tread life resulting in a need for
earlier tire replacement. Under inflation also increases
tire rolling resistance and results in higher fuel consump-
tion.
3. Ride Comfort and Vehicle Stability—
Proper tire inflation contributes to a comfortable ride.
Over inflation produces a jarring and uncomfortable ride.
Both under-inflation and over inflation affect the stability
of the vehicle and can produce a feeling of sluggish
response or over-responsiveness in the steering.
Unequal tire pressures can cause erratic and unpredict-
able steering response.
Unequal tire pressure from side to side may cause the
vehicle to drift left or right.

Replacement Tires
The tires on your new vehicle provide a balance of many
characteristics. They should be inspected regularly for
wear and correct inflation pressure. The manufacturer
strongly recommends that you use tires equivalent to the
originals in size, quality and performance when replace-
ment is needed (see the paragraph on tread wear indica-
tors). Failure to use equivalent replacement tires may
adversely affect the safety, handling, and ride of your
vehicle. We recommend that you contact your original
equipment dealer on any questions you may have on tire
specifications or capability.WARNING!
•Do not use a tire, wheel size or rating other than that
specified for your vehicle. Some combinations of
unapproved tires and wheels may change suspen-
sion dimensions and performance characteristics,
resulting in changes to steering, handling, and brak-
ing of your vehicle. This can cause unpredictable
handling and stress to steering and suspension com-
ponents. You could lose control and have an accident
resulting in serious injury or death. Use only the tire
and wheel sizes with load ratings approved for your
vehicle.
•Never use a tire smaller than the minimum tire size
listed on your vehicle’s tire label located on the
driver’s door. Using a smaller tire could result in tire
overloading and failure. You could lose control and
have an accident.
•Failure to equip your vehicle with tires having
adequate speed capability can result in sudden tire
failure and loss of vehicle control.
•Overloading your tires is dangerous. Like under
inflation, overloading can cause tire failure. Use tires
of the recommended load capacity for your vehicle
and never overload them.

CAUTION!
Replacing original tires with tires of a different size
may result in false speedometer and odometer read-
ings. Check with your dealer before replacing tires
with a different size.
Tire Rotation Recommendations
Tires on the front and rear axles of vehicles operate at
different loads and perform different steering, driving
and braking functions. For these reasons, they wear at
unequal rates, and tend to develop irregular wear pat-
terns.
These effects can be reduced by timely rotation of tires.
The benefits of rotation are especially worthwhile with
aggressive tread designs such as those on all season type
tires. Rotation will increase tread life, help to maintain
mud, snow and wet traction levels, and contribute to a
smooth, quiet ride.Rotate your tires at intervals shown on the maintenance
schedules. More frequent rotation is permissible if de-
sired. The reasons for any rapid or unusual wear should
be corrected before rotating.
The suggested rotation method is the “forward-cross”
shown in the diagram.

HAZARD WARNING FLASHER
The flasher switch is on the steering column, just
behind the steering wheel. Push in the flasher
switch and all front and rear directional signals
will flash. Press the flasher switch a second time to turn
the flashers off.
Do not use this emergency warning system when the
vehicle is in motion. Use it when your vehicle is disabled
and is creating a safety hazard for other motorists.If it is necessary to leave the vehicle to go for service, the
flasher system will continue to operate with the ignition
key removed and the vehicle locked.
NOTE:With extended use, the flasher may run down
your battery.
IF YOUR ENGINE OVERHEATS
In any of the following situations, you can reduce the
potential for overheating by taking the appropriate ac-
tion.
•On the highways — Slow down.
•In city traffic — While stopped, put transaxle in
neutral, but do not increase engine idle speed.

FREEING A STUCK VEHICLE
If your vehicle is equipped with Traction Control, turn
the system off before attempting to “rock” the vehicle.
If your vehicle becomes stuck in mud, sand or snow, it
can often be moved by a rocking motion. Turn your
steering wheel right and left to clear the area around the
front wheels. Then shift back and forth between Reverse
and Drive. Usually the least accelerator pedal pressure to
maintain the rocking motion without spinning the
wheels is most effective.
CAUTION!
Racing the engine or spinning the wheels too fast
may lead to transmission overheating and failure. It
can also damage the tires. Do not spin the wheels
above 30 mph (48 km/h).
TOWING A DISABLED VEHICLE
Only two ways of towing are approved; front towing and
flat bed towing.
CAUTION!
•Do not attempt to tow this vehicle from the front
with sling type towing equipment. Damage to the
front fascia will result.
•Always use wheel lift equipment when towing
from the front. The only other approved method
of towing is with a flat bed truck.
•Do not tow the vehicle from the rear. Damage to
the rear sheet metal and fascia will occur.
•Do not push or tow this vehicle with another
vehicle as damage to the bumper fascia and trans-
axle may result.
If damage to the vehicle prevents towing from the front,
move the vehicle onto a flat bed tow truck.

Maintenance-Free Battery
The top of the MAINTENANCE-FREE battery is perma-
nently sealed. You will never have to add water, nor is
periodic maintenance required.
NOTE:The battery is stored in a compartment in front
of the tire in the right front fender and is accessible
through the engine compartment. The tire and wheel
need not be removed to access the battery.
To access the battery:
1. Turn the steering wheel fully to the right.
2. Remove the battery access panel from the inner fender
shield.
3. Remove the air cleaner.
4. Move the battery into the opening and lift it out.
WARNING!
Battery fluid is a corrosive acid solution and can
burn or even blind you. Don’t allow battery fluid to
contact your eyes, skin or clothing. Don’t lean over a
battery when attaching clamps. If acid splashes in
eyes or on skin, flush the area immediately with
large amounts of water. Battery gas is flammable and
explosive. Keep flame or sparks away from the
battery. Don’t use a booster battery or any other
booster source with an output greater than 12 volts.
Don’t allow cable clamps to touch each other.
WARNING!
Battery posts, terminals and related accessories con-
tain lead and lead compounds. Wash hands after
handling.

Refrigerant Recovery and Recycling
The air conditioning system of your vehicle contains
R-134a, a refrigerant that does not deplete the ozone layer
in the upper atmosphere. The manufacturer recommends
that air conditioning service be done by facilities using
refrigerant recyling and recovery equipment that meets
SAE standard J1991.
